#CryptoClarityAct The Crypto Clarity Act of 2025 aims to resolve long-standing confusion over how digital assets are regulated in the U.S. It defines key terms like digital commodity and mature blockchain, and splits oversight between the SEC and CFTC based on asset use. Tokens offered as investments fall under SEC rules, while decentralized assets are treated as commodities by the CFTC. The Act allows limited fundraising without SEC registration, protects self-custody rights, and requires ongoing disclosures. By establishing clear legal boundaries, it promotes innovation, investor protection, and regulatory certainty—positioning the U.S. as a global leader in digital finance.
